What Is Cold Laser Therapy?
Cold laser therapy, likewise called low-level laser treatment (LLLT), is a non-invasive therapy that uses details wavelengths of light to advertise healing and lower pain.
This ingenious approach targets harmed tissues, stimulating mobile task without triggering harm or discomfort. You may discover it useful for different conditions, consisting of joint discomfort, muscle mass injuries, and swelling.
Unlike typical laser therapies, cold laser therapy does not produce heat, making it secure and comfy for people. Therapies typically last in between 5 to thirty minutes, depending on the area being resolved.
You may receive several sessions for ideal outcomes, and many people report really feeling alleviation after simply a few therapies.
Cold laser therapy supplies a promising option for those looking for reliable pain administration.

Device of Activity
Laser therapy utilizes low-level lasers or light-emitting diodes to stimulate cellular procedures. When you obtain therapy, the light permeates your skin and is absorbed by your cells, particularly the mitochondria. This absorption enhances ATP manufacturing, which is the energy money of your cells. Therefore, your cells can repair themselves more quickly and efficiently.
Furthermore, cold laser therapy promotes raised blood flow, supplying more oxygen and nutrients to broken tissues. It also helps in reducing swelling and pain by regulating the release of different biochemical substances.

Security and Side Effects of Cold Laser Therapy
While cold laser therapy is usually considered safe, it's important to recognize potential side effects. Most people experience very little discomfort, however you may observe temporary skin inflammation or a sensation of heat throughout treatment.
Seldom, some individuals report headaches or lightheadedness after sessions. If you're sensitive to light or have specific medical problems, discuss this with your healthcare provider before starting treatment.
Also, make certain the practitioner is qualified and uses FDA-approved equipment. Although severe side effects are uncommon, it's a good idea to monitor your body's feedback after each session.
If you experience any type of unusual signs, do not wait to reach out to your doctor for guidance. Being notified helps guarantee a positive experience with cold laser therapy.
